Modern vehicles require a different type of ignition key. They are made of plastic with a head that is encased in a computer chip that connects with the vehicle's system and allows it to start the engine. This passive anti-theft device was first introduced in Europe in the year 1993 and has dramatically decreased the number of auto thefts. The ignition keys are costly to replace and can cost up to $250.

A newer car may also have an ignition key that needs to be near to start the engine. They are more difficult to replace since they require programming to your specific vehicle. In most cases, this requires the visit to your dealer or an automotive store with the required programming equipment.

Replacement keys can be expensive depending on the type of key you have. A traditional blade style car key could cost from between $25 and $100, based on the make and model of your vehicle. The blank key that you will use to make your replacement key must be designed to fit your vehicle's ignition cylinder. This is done with a machine that examines the contours of your existing key, and then cuts out the design of the new blank.

Transponder keys are more sophisticated, and the cost for this type of key can be much higher. The keys are equipped with an embedded chip that your car ignition replacement near me recognizes, and it must be programmed to work properly. You'll need to take your keyfob to a locksmith or dealer to have it programmed.

Many businesses require their employees to implement an exit and lockout procedure when they are working on equipment or machines that could be dangerous when power is accidentally restored too soon. This allows the worker leave a padlock in the machine, which can only be opened by another authorized employee. This will prevent them from starting the equipment or machinery again.

The majority of jurisdictions have legal requirements to implement an effective lockout program. Industry standards, like the Canadian standard CSA Z460, are generally considered to be appropriate. This standard was created following discussions with key stakeholders such as the government, industry and labour. It defines the activities required for an effective locking out program.

It can cost between $25 and $100 to replace a traditional key. The procedure for cutting keys is relatively easy. A store associate such as AutoZone will pick the best blank key for your vehicle and trace its contours to create a copy. The cost will be higher when you have an advanced key fob, or integrated transponder. These keys are more convenient because they utilize chips instead of the physical key. They're generally more expensive to replace than traditional keys due to the technology they use. It is also important to consider the time when you have to replace the key. The cost will be more expensive at weekends and at night.
